Synopsis
Ecem Kaya has everything — beauty, wealth, and a life everyone dreams of. Yet, beneath her poised exterior, she’s trapped in a world of expectations and control, her heart always yearning for something more than the perfection she’s forced to project. Enter Alp Öztürk — a mysterious and brooding businessman with a reputation for breaking hearts and leaving chaos in his wake. His emotional distance and guarded heart mask the pain of a past he can never escape. When fate brings them together, neither can deny the pull between them, despite their differences. Alp and Ecem’s relationship is anything but simple. Betrayal, revenge, and secrets tear at the fragile connection they share. Ecem’s engagement to Burack, the man she was supposed to marry, adds fuel to the fire, with Burack’s cruelty only intensifying Alp’s distrust. And when Celine, Alp’s past lover, seeks to exact her revenge, the stakes are raised higher than either of them anticipated. As the drama unfolds, Ecem is forced to confront the truth about her life, her desires, and her future. Can she escape her family’s grip and find true love? Or will Alp’s heart remain too scarred to heal? "The Heiress and the Heartbreaker" is a story of love, loss, betrayal, and redemption — a tale of two souls torn between what they want and what they need, and the power of love to heal even the deepest wounds.

Chapter 1 - ''The Heiress and the Heartbreaker''

SHORT INTRO:

Ecem leaned back in the plush chair, staring out the large window of her penthouse. The view of the city lights below seemed so far away, almost like another life. The betrayal still stung, and no matter how much she tried to move on, Alp's face lingered in her mind, haunting her every moment.

She had tried to bury it all. The love, the pain, the promises he had broken. But then came the strange messages. The strange phone calls.

"I know you, Ecem. I know your secrets." The last one had chilled her to the bone. Who would be watching her so closely?

She snapped out of her thoughts as the lights flickered. The power was going in and out, the storm outside battering the city. She had learned to ignore the little oddities that seemed to be happening since Alp left. Her life had become one long series of unanswered questions, and she wasn't sure she was prepared for more.

The sudden sound of footsteps echoed in the hallway, pulling her from her seat. She froze.

Who could it be? She had no visitors, and her father was still out of town. Her fingers hovered over the phone, ready to call for help, but the footsteps stopped just outside her door.

Her heart pounded in her chest.

She could hear the faint sound of breathing on the other side.

Was someone trying to get in?

Taking a deep breath, Ecem cautiously approached the door, every sense heightened. She wasn't going to be caught off guard. Not again.

A shadow flickered under the door — someone was on the other side. Slowly, she backed away, her pulse racing. She couldn't shake the feeling that this was more than just a random visitor.

Then, a soft knock.

Ecem stood motionless, trying to steady her breath. It was too quiet. Too calculated.

"Ecem…"

Her blood ran cold. It was his voice. Alp's voice.

For a moment, she couldn't move. The pain, the anger, and the confusion swirled inside her. But how could he be here? He had left her. She could never trust him again.

The voice called again, almost pleading.

"Ecem, open the door. I need to explain. Please."

Her hands shook as she reached for the door handle, but something stopped her. The last time they had spoken, Alp had hurt her more than she could bear. She couldn't let him in — not without knowing why he was really here.

She took a deep breath, then peered through the peephole.

But to her surprise, there was no one there. The hallway was completely empty.

Confused and on edge, Ecem opened the door just a crack. She stepped out into the hallway, looking in both directions. The silence was unnerving.

Suddenly, her phone buzzed in her pocket. She pulled it out, her heart nearly stopping when she saw the message:

"I know you're not alone. He's watching you."

Her eyes darted around, scanning the shadows. Who was sending these messages? Who was watching her?

A shiver ran down her spine as she hurried back inside, locking the door behind her. The storm outside grew fiercer, but inside her apartment, the chill came from something far more sinister than the weather.

She couldn't escape this. The past wasn't finished with her yet.

And Alp? Was he really the one knocking on her door... or was it someone else entirely?

Continuation - The Heiress and the Heartbreaker (Scene 2)

Ecem's hands trembled as she tightened the lock on her door. She pressed her back against the cold wood, trying to steady her breathing. Her mind raced with a thousand questions.Was Alp really here?Or was someone playing a cruel game?

The storm outside roared louder, rain lashing against the windows. Suddenly, the lights flickered again — and then went out completely.

She was plunged into darkness.

Her heart hammered in her chest. She fumbled for her phone, using its dim light to guide her. As she moved cautiously toward the living room, her phone buzzed again.

Another message.

"Trust no one. Not even him."

A chill slithered down her spine. Who was sending these? Why now?

She edged toward the window, pulling the curtain aside slightly. Down on the street, headlights flashed, a black car idling just across from her building.

She couldn't see the driver... but she could feel the stare, heavy and cold.

Before she could react, a loud thud came from her bedroom.

Ecem froze.

Was someone inside already?

Clutching her phone tightly, she moved silently through the dark hallway. She could hear the faint sound of something — someone — rifling through her drawers.

Her mind screamed at her to run, but her feet moved forward. She had to know.

Standing just outside her bedroom, she took a shaky breath and pushed the door open.

The room was empty.

But the window was wide open, the curtains flapping wildly in the stormy wind.

She stepped inside cautiously, her eyes scanning every shadow. Nothing. No one.

Until she looked down at her bed.

There, lying neatly on her pillow, was a single black envelope with her name written in bold letters:

"Ecem Kaya — You can't escape the past."

Tears burned in her eyes, but she blinked them away. Whoever was trying to scare her didn't know who they were dealing with. She wouldn't run.

But deep inside, fear gnawed at her.

Because somewhere in the shadows...someone was waiting.

And they knew everything.

Continuation - The Heiress and the Heartbreaker (Scene 3)  Ecem stared at the black envelope in her trembling hands. With a hesitant breath, she tore it open. Inside was a photo — one that stopped her heart.

It was her. Sleeping.

In her own bed.

Taken from just a few feet away.

A gasp escaped her lips. She hadn't told anyone she was back in the city. No one had the keys. Who was inside her apartment while she slept?

Suddenly, she noticed something else — a thin red string tied to the edge of her pillow.

She turned her head slowly, following its trail across the bed, to the floor, under the rug...

Curiosity overcame her fear. She knelt, pulled the rug back — and found a small trapdoor she had never seen before.

There was something hidden inside her own home.

And it was waiting to be discovered.
